While it ultimately depends on your company’s specific dress code policy, in …Sep 23, 2015 · Choose Your Jeans. Baggy, over-casual jeans (left), look incongruous paired with a sports jacket, while jeans with a more tailored look (right), complement the jacket nicely. This is the easiest part of the equation: choose clean, dark, well-fitted, trouser-esque denim. Avoid ripped, baggy, faded, and distressed jeans. Jan 25, 2023 · Yes, but with some caveats. The best sweaters for business casual are made from finer fabrics such as cotton, cotton/silk blends and merino wool. These tend to be on the thinner side which allows them to pair really well over top collared shirts. The best colors are black, navy, charcoal, beige, burgundy, olive and other neutrals.

Soon, they’ll become a work wardrobe staple, and you’ll want to wear them throughout your week. ...Jul 21, 2022 · 1. Choose dark colours. Black or dark jeans are typically perfect for dressing business casual because they can easily resemble formal and traditional trousers. It's also easier to pair them with more accessories and clothes because darker colours usually go well with most styles, colours and patterns.
